Parallels 12 - Гипервизор: Parallels или Apple?


20

В новой версии 12 Parallels Desktop для Mac появилась новая опция конфигурации. На панели конфигурации> Оборудование> Процессор и память> Расширенные настройки> Hypervisorесть всплывающее меню для:

  • гипервизор
    • Parallels
    • яблоко

Какой из них мне следует использовать при запуске macOS Sierra в качестве гостевой ОС?

В чем именно разница, плюсы и минусы каждого?

В справке приложения Parallels ничего не говорится об этой новой настройке.

Ответы:


7

Apple Hypervisor - это ориентированный на пользователя легкий гипервизор, который Apple предоставляет, поэтому разработчикам не нужно писать расширения ядра (KEXT). Из всего, что я собрал, это в первую очередь для среды разработки

Из документации гипервизора на Apple Developer :

Каркас гипервизора предоставляет API-интерфейсы C для взаимодействия с технологиями виртуализации в пользовательском пространстве без необходимости написания расширений ядра (KEXT). В результате приложения, созданные с использованием этой платформы, подходят для распространения в Mac App Store.

Parallels Hypervisor - это более надежный гипервизор, не ориентированный на пользователя. Это означает, что он может быть вызван на уровне ОС, а не только на уровне пользователя. Вы также получаете гораздо более надежные функции, такие как технология Adaptive Hypervisor, которая позволяет распределять ресурсы ЦП между хост-машиной и гостевой виртуальной машиной.

Мой дубль ...

Если вы хотите запустить виртуальную машину Window 10 для тестирования или определенного приложения, то либо Hypervisor, вероятно, будет работать нормально.

Если вы хотите загрузить хост Linux для разработки, которую вы хотите сделать доступной, независимо от того, находитесь ли вы на своем компьютере или нет, вам, вероятно, нужен гипервизор Parallels.


7

В этом сообщении на форуме Parallels четко говорится об использовании Parallels Hypervisor:

Привет, гипервизор Apple не справляется со следующими вопросами по сравнению с гипервизором Parallels:

  • Производительность: медленнее при запуске и завершении работы виртуальной машины

  • Стабильность: может зависать чаще

  • Потеря функциональности: нет PMU, вложенная виртуализация, термический мониторинг, профилирование энергии

Parallels Hypervisor - лучший.

По PaulChris @ Parallels , человек Parallels поддержки.


2
Это говорит почему? Пожалуйста, избегайте публикации (в основном) ответов, содержащих только ссылки, так как идея ответа состоит в том, чтобы объяснить «почему» и «как», если необходимо, за тем, почему ваш ответ правильный.
tubedogg

1
Как говорит Tubedogg, вы должны цитировать или резюмировать контент, связанный в ответе. Кроме того, в этой публикации сообщается, что гипервизор Apple работает медленнее при запуске / завершении работы, больше аварийно завершает работу и не имеет таких функций, как мониторинг питания и температуры. Никаких цитат, никаких объяснений, никаких упоминаний. Зачем команде Parallels добавлять поддержку гипервизора Apple, если он такой хромой?
Василий Бурк

2

Apple в настоящее время ограничивает возможности разработчиков по внедрению kexts (расширений ядра) на ваше устройство. Они делают это потому, что разработчики программного обеспечения, которые полагаются на kexts, как правило, более чем способны производить неоптимальные системы, способные дестабилизировать Mac. И VMware, и Parallels используют kexts; Продукты обеих компаний легко способны дестабилизировать Mac, и обе компании производят неоптимальное программное обеспечение. Я использовал VMWare (Fusion) и Parallels на Mac; из этих двух я нашел Fusion самым стабильным.

Использование процессора в обоих продуктах? Что ж, Windows, если вы оставите ее в «простое», имеет неприятную привычку обновляться. Так что это разрушит любые предвзятые представления о том, какая система наиболее эффективна. Я видел некоторые «виртуальные» приложения для виртуализации, и я должен сказать, что slim - лучший вариант; когда они весят около 20 Мбайт вместо почти половины гигабайта, я думаю, это говорит само за себя. Veertu Desktop первым пришел в App Store и весил 13 МБ. Parallels Desktop "Lite" составляет 234 МБ?!? Почему? Veertu Desktop был немного грубоват, но работал, как Усэйн Болт, без каких-либо признаков нестабильности гипервизора. Жаль, что они не закончили работу.

Платформа гипервизора (выпущенная в Yosemite около 3 лет назад) позволит поставщикам программного обеспечения получать продукты виртуализации в Mac App Store. Фреймворк предназначен не для разработчиков, это механизм, который используется разработчиками для получения нужных вам продуктов. Сейчас появилось немало бесплатных продуктов, поддерживающих эту платформу. Как разработчик, я не могу дождаться, когда появятся другие продукты для виртуализации, на которых я смогу запустить Windows (для разработки программного обеспечения). Я с нетерпением жду свободной виртуализации kext. Скорее всего, компромиссом будет сокращение или устранение уловок, которые обременяют хост-систему. Так что, никаких модных оконных скинов; кому это все равно интересно? Нет «бок о бок» (скрытый рабочий стол Windows); опять не интересуюсь я всегда бегаю в окне или во весь экран. Нет ускоренных игр, хотя я Я не уверен в этом. Но, если вы ищете игровой автомат, переходите на родной или создайте его. Я ищу стабильную, оптимизированную, быструю и эффективную виртуализацию. В настоящее время ни VMWare, ни Parallels не предоставляют этого.

Я собирался попробовать Parallels Desktop Lite; но если это без ошибок и работает, зачем мне подписка на 60 фунтов стерлингов за год? По европейскому законодательству, если продукт содержит ошибки, я имею право на исправление; Я не должен был платить за это. Я не заинтересован в компаниях, чья бизнес-модель заключается в том, чтобы привязать меня к подписке, потому что они предоставляют мне программное обеспечение с ошибками.

(@basil) обновление: это Parallels Lite работает с высокой Сьерра высокий клиент Sierra в параллелях Lite


Что касается MS Windows, мой Вопрос касался только macOS в качестве гостя.
Василий Бурк

Неважно, какую ОС вы выберете для использования гипервизора, это уровень аппаратной абстракции. Это эффективность или недостатки будут распространены и лишены требований клиентов.
collywobbles

1

Из моего собственного опыта работы с сетчаткой Macbook Pro 15 '2015 Виртуальная машина Windows 10 на холостом ходу с VS 2015 на VMWare Fusion составляет около 100% ЦП, на Parallels Hypervisor - около 50 ~ 60 с Apple Hypervisor, это около 20%.

Сбои и блокировки происходят более или менее часто, независимо от того, какое программное обеспечение или гипервизор я использую.

Вы должны попробовать любой параметр и проверить, что подходит лучше для вашего использования.

Используя наш сайт, вы подтверждаете, что прочитали и поняли нашу Политику в отношении файлов cookie и Политику конфиденциальности.
Licensed under cc by-sa 3.0 with attribution required.